In our first article, Karen Ngan and Jenny Te review the Court of Appeal's approach relating to sentencing levels for the specific computer offences under the Crimes Act when dismissing an appeal by the "Trade Me hacker" against his sentence of almost 3 years for Internet fraud.

Next, Emma Shearing and Earl Gray of our Intellectual Property team examine the trademark controversy surrounding Apple Inc's new multi-use hybrid phone device - iPhone. Their article looks at the legal battle that arose between two of the technology giants - Apple Inc. and Cisco Systems, Inc., and ways to avoid such disputes.

Finally, late last month the anti-spam bill that was first introduced in 2005 was passed. The Unsolicited Electronic Messages Act that was passed on 27 February, 2007 will come into force after a six-month transition period.
